Manchester City fans have been reacting after Liverpool narrowly progressed through to the Champions League quarter-finals with a 2-1 aggregate win over Inter Milan.
At times the Reds managed to control the game against their Serie A opponents, but Lautaro Martinez's stunning strike gave the away side hope.
However, moments later the match was snatched away from Inter. Former Manchester United forward Alexis Sanchez was given a second yellow card for a challenge on Fabinho.
The 10 men were unable to complete their comeback late on as Liverpool progressed by the narrowest of margins.
